Which property types are safest for expats to buy in Hurghada?

When considering real estate investment in Hurghada, particularly for expatriates, safety and security in property types are key factors to weigh. Hurghada, a vibrant coastal city on Egypt’s Red Sea, has increasingly become a hotspot for foreigners looking to buy property, thanks to its beautiful beaches, thriving tourism, and relatively smooth property purchase regulations for foreigners. However, not all property types offer the same level of security or peace of mind for expats. Understanding which options are safest enables you to make a confident investment that fits your lifestyle and long-term plans.

Gated communities

One of the safest property types for expats in Hurghada is found within gated communities. These residential developments typically offer controlled access with security personnel managing entry points. This reduces unauthorized access and boosts residents’ safety. Many gated communities also feature CCTV surveillance, 24/7 security patrols, and well-maintained infrastructure, which add layers of protection and convenience.

Expats can benefit from the community feel, where neighbors watch out for one another, and shared amenities such as pools, gyms, and parks provide leisure without needing to leave the secured compound. Popular gated communities in Hurghada attract a mix of locals and foreigners, fostering a welcoming and safe environment. Examples include projects like Hacienda Bay and Oberoi Beach Residences, which are well-regarded for their robust security and modern facilities.

Apartments in multi-unit buildings

Another popular and generally safe property type are apartments within multi-unit buildings, especially those managed by professional companies. When purchasing an apartment, you gain the advantage of shared security measures such as doormen or concierge services, well-lit communal areas, and controlled building access codes or electronic systems.

These buildings also often have a management office that handles maintenance, ensuring the property remains in good condition, which enhances overall security. For expats who prefer a fuss-free lifestyle or live alone, apartments with reliable building security offer peace of mind and convenient city access, particularly near downtown Hurghada or Marina areas.

Beachfront villas with private security

For those seeking privacy alongside safety, beachfront villas featuring private security can be the ideal choice. These standalone properties often come with dedicated guards either hired individually or as part of an upscale community’s service package. This direct security presence deters trespassing and vandalism while allowing the owner to enjoy the tranquility of a private home right on the Red Sea coastline.

Although villas typically require a larger upfront investment and higher ongoing maintenance costs, their secure nature and exclusive setting appeal greatly to expats looking for long-term homes. Many developments in Hurghada cater to these needs, balancing luxury and security in one package.

New developments with legal clearances

Safety is not just about physical security but also legal protections. Expats should prioritize purchasing properties in new developments where all legal paperwork is transparent and in order. These developments comply with Egyptian property laws, reducing the risk of ownership disputes.

Reputable developers in Hurghada provide clear title deeds and government approvals from the outset. Purchasing property in such projects grants expats peace of mind that their investment is secure from a legal perspective. It’s wise to work with established real estate agents and legal advisors who specialize in expatriate transactions to verify the status of any property.

Low-rise residential buildings

Low-rise residential buildings with fewer floors can sometimes be safer than high-rise towers due to easier evacuation in emergencies and less congested common areas. These buildings often foster a closer-knit community as residents tend to know one another, which can enhance overall security.

When combined with a quality security system and proper maintenance, low-rise buildings provide an excellent balance between safety and cost-efficiency, suitable for expats who want comfortable living without sacrificing security.

Key tips for expats to ensure property safety

  • Verify Developer Reputation: Always research developers’ track records and seek feedback from current residents to avoid risky projects.
  • Invest in Properties with Security Features: Look for gates, guards, surveillance cameras, secure parking, and proper lighting.
  • Check Legal Documentation: Ensure clear ownership, permits, and registration to avoid legal complications.
  • Assess Community Vibe: Safe properties tend to be in well-maintained, orderly neighborhoods with visible security presence.
  • Seek Professional Advice: Engage reputable real estate agents and lawyers familiar with Egyptian property laws for expats.

Gated communities, professionally managed apartments, beachfront villas with private security, and low-rise residential buildings in legally compliant developments are among the safest property types for expatriates in Hurghada. Each offers different advantages depending on your budget, lifestyle, and security priorities. Taking the time to evaluate these options carefully will ensure your investment brings long-term comfort and confidence while enjoying the vibrant life Hurghada has to offer.

Key factors to consider when investing in Hurghada real estate as an expat

Investing in real estate in Hurghada offers unique opportunities for expats seeking both lifestyle enhancement and solid returns. However, before making a purchase, it is crucial to understand the specific factors that influence safety, value, and long-term satisfaction in this thriving Red Sea city. In a market buzzing with potential, knowing what to prioritize will help you make an informed decision that aligns with your personal and financial goals.

Legal framework and ownership rights for expats

One of the most important considerations when buying property as a foreigner in Hurghada is understanding the local legal framework. Egypt allows expats to own properties in designated areas, but restrictions and regulations vary. Most expatriates prefer to invest in properties within fully licensed developments where ownership is secure and clearly documented. These include areas with a developer who offers proper legal support and guarantees compliance with Egyptian property laws.

Additionally, verify that the property you wish to buy has a clear title deed, as this serves as your proof of ownership. Expats should ideally work with trusted real estate agents and legal experts who specialize in foreign investment to ensure that all paperwork is accurate and official. This step minimizes risk and increases the safety of your investment.

Location and neighborhood safety

The location of the property heavily influences both safety and property value. Hurghada boasts several neighborhoods popular among expats, such as El Mamsha, Sahl Hasheesh, and El Gouna. These areas typically feature gated communities with 24/7 security, controlled access, and well-maintained public spaces, all of which contribute to a safer living environment.

When selecting an area, consider proximity to essential services like hospitals, supermarkets, and schools, as well as accessibility to the airport and main roads. A well-chosen location in a secure community gives you peace of mind and helps preserve, or even increase, the value of your investment over time.

Types of properties known for stability

For expats, certain property types in Hurghada tend to offer greater security and stability. Here’s a brief overview of the safest options:

  • Residential Apartments in Gated Communities: These often have strong management teams and security measures in place. They are less likely to suffer from management issues that can affect property upkeep and marketability.
  • Villas in Private Resorts: Villas in exclusive resort settings usually come with additional security and amenities such as private pools, gyms, and concierge services. These factors contribute to both safety and lifestyle comfort.
  • New Developments from Reputable Developers: Properties built by established developers following Egyptian regulations ensure quality construction and legal compliance, reducing risks tied to property defects or ownership disputes.

Investing in older properties without proper documentation can be risky. Therefore, focus on developments known for transparent processes and reliable ownership transfer to minimize uncertainty.

Infrastructure and amenities

Safe investments are not only about legal protection but also depend on the quality of surrounding infrastructure. Look for areas with robust water, electricity, and internet services. Neighborhoods with well-maintained roads, public lighting, and waste management reflect a higher level of care and security.

The availability of amenities like supermarkets, cafes, medical centers, and recreational facilities adds to the property’s attractiveness and usability. These features boost the property’s livability and appeal to both you and potential renters or buyers in the future.

Market trends and resale potential

Understanding Hurghada’s real estate market dynamics is essential when investing. While the city’s tourism growth fuels demand, expats should also evaluate how factors like supply trends, development projects, and economic forecasts could impact property values.

Opt for properties in areas where demand is consistent year-round, not only seasonal. Beachfront properties and those near popular landmarks tend to maintain good resale value. Additionally, properties with flexible layouts and modern design appeal better to a diverse pool of future buyers or renters.

Property management and rental opportunities

If you plan to rent out your property, either short or long term, the ability to secure reliable property management is crucial. Many gated communities and new developments offer professional management services that handle maintenance, tenant screening, and rental collections. This support reduces your involvement and enhances security by ensuring regular oversight of the property.

Hurghada’s growing popularity as a tourist destination means short-term rentals, such as holiday homes, can be lucrative. However, be aware of local regulations regarding rentals and ensure your property complies to avoid legal issues.

Financial considerations and currency stability

Understanding the financial aspects makes your investment safer. Always budget for additional costs such as registration fees, taxes, and maintenance charges. Consulting experienced real estate financial advisors familiar with Egyptian regulations can help you calculate these expenses accurately.

Additionally, keep an eye on currency fluctuations, as exchange rate movements can affect the cost of your purchase and potential returns if you are converting from foreign currency. Securing your property investment against currency risks can preserve your capital’s value.

By focusing on these key factors, you as an expat can confidently invest in Hurghada real estate. Choosing secure property types within well-regulated areas, prioritizing clear legal ownership, and analyzing market and infrastructure developments all contribute to a safer and more rewarding investment experience.
